MERSEN Solar Fuse: HP10M Series, Fast-Acting, 2 A
The MERSEN HP10M2 is a fast-acting cylindrical fuse from the HP10M series, rated at 2 A and 1,000 V DC. This solar fuse is designed for overcurrent protection in photovoltaic systems.

How to select the right MERSEN HP10M series fuse for a solar system?
Select the MERSEN HP10M series fuse based on your system's voltage and current requirements. The HP10M2 is rated 2 A and 1,000 V DC. Ensure the fuse's interrupting rating exceeds the maximum fault current. Consult your system design or a qualified engineer for proper coordination.
